Carlos Cruz Diez
Carlos Cruz-Diez is one of the great protagonists of contemporary art. His work and writings place him as the last great color thinker of the 20th century. His work has brought to art a new form of knowledge of the chromatic phenomenon, considerably broadening its perceptive universe.

Fernando Botero Angulo is a Colombian figurative artist and sculptor, born in Medellín. His signature style, also known as "Boterismo", depicts people and figures in large, exaggerated volume, which can represent political criticism or humor, depending on the piece.
